Cretex Medical is a leading contract manufacturer of precision components and assemblies for the medical device industry. Our customers view us as a trusted partner in the areas of injection molding, laser processing, metal stamping and device assembly. Learn more at www.cretexmedical.com . The Engineering Manager is responsible for leading a team of manufacturing engineers supporting injection molding and metal stamping production operations. This role drives process optimization, continuous improvement, tooling performance, quality enhancements, and cost reduction initiatives while ensuring safe, reliable, and efficient manufacturing operations. The Engineering Manager partners closely with Production, Quality, Tooling, Supply Chain, New Product Introduction (NPI) Engineering, and Maintenance to achieve production targets and strategic business objectives

Responsibilities

  • Lead, mentor, and develop a team of manufacturing engineers supporting molding and stamping operations
  • Drive process capability improvements, cycle time reductions, scrap reduction, and OEE improvements
  • Lead root cause analysis and corrective action initiatives for production and quality issues
  • Support new production introductions, process validation (IQ/OQ/PQ), and equipment commissioning
  • Collaborate with tooling teams on mold and die design, maintenance strategies, and lifecycle management
  • Lead Lean Manufacturing and cost-reduction initiatives across the molding and stamping operations
  • Implement standardized work, process controls, and best practices
  • Identify automation opportunities to improve productivity and reduce labor dependency
  • Ensure manufacturing processes comply with internal quality system and industry regulations (ISO 9001, ISO 13485)
